首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在过帐新记录之前检查MySQL数据库中是否有重复项

是一种常见的数据校验操作,旨在确保数据库中的数据的唯一性和完整性。以下是对这个问题的完善且全面的答案:

概念: 在过帐新记录之前检查MySQL数据库中是否有重复项是指在向数据库中插入新记录之前,先对数据库进行查询,判断是否存在与新记录相同的数据项。

分类: 这个操作属于数据库操作中的数据校验和数据处理的一部分。

优势: 通过在插入新记录之前进行重复项检查,可以避免数据库中出现重复的数据,确保数据的唯一性和完整性。

应用场景: 这个操作适用于任何需要确保数据唯一性的场景,例如用户注册、订单处理、数据导入等。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 腾讯云数据库 MySQL:腾讯云提供的一种高性能、可扩展的关系型数据库服务,支持数据校验和处理操作。了解更多信息,请访问:https://cloud.tencent.com/product/cdb

编程语言和技术: 在进行数据库操作和数据校验时,可以使用以下编程语言和技术:

  1. 编程语言:Java、Python、C#、PHP等。
  2. 数据库操作框架和库:Hibernate、MyBatis、SQLAlchemy等。
  3. 数据库查询语言:SQL。

开发过程中的BUG: 在开发过程中,可能会遇到以下与数据库重复项检查相关的BUG:

  1. 未正确处理数据库查询结果,导致重复项检查失效。
  2. 数据库索引设置不正确,导致重复项检查性能低下。
  3. 数据库连接池配置不合理,导致重复项检查失败或性能下降。

总结: 在过帐新记录之前检查MySQL数据库中是否有重复项是一种常见的数据校验操作,通过使用腾讯云数据库 MySQL等相关产品和技术,结合合适的编程语言和开发过程中的BUG修复,可以有效确保数据库中数据的唯一性和完整性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券